Quick FJ Cruiser Doodle
I love the FJ cruiser – it’s quirky but in a rugged tough way. Here’s a quick Friday night doodle.
![](https://i1.wp.com/aaronthomasart.com/wp-content/uploads/2020/03/FJ-Line-Work0001-scaled.jpg?fit=525%2C409&ssl=1)
All done in blue gel pen on printer paper. I start using light pressure to get the proportions and construction lines right. Then hatching. Finally, I use heavy pressure to get the atmosphere and outlines.
![](https://i1.wp.com/aaronthomasart.com/wp-content/uploads/2020/03/FJ-Color0001-scaled.jpg?fit=525%2C401&ssl=1)
Rendering comes next – I left the roof white and made the body porto-john blue. I thought it needed an extra pop so I re-lined the main portions with black 1.5 Faber Castell marker and outlined the whole car with red pen.
